How to Set Up a Sidra Coin Meetup in Your City

Hosting a Sidra Coin meetup in your city is a great way to build local awareness, connect with like-minded individuals, and strengthen the global Sidra Coin community. Whether you're a crypto enthusiast, educator, or simply a supporter of ethical finance, organizing a meetup is both rewarding and impactful.

Why Host a Sidra Coin Meetup?

Meetups create a real-world space for people to learn, share, and collaborate. For Sidra Coin, which values transparency and community-driven growth, local gatherings help deepen trust and foster grassroots adoption. Benefits include:

  • Educating newcomers about Sidra Coin and its mission
  • Building a strong local support network
  • Encouraging collaboration on Sidra Coin-related projects
  • Spreading ethical crypto practices in a practical way

1. Plan Your Meetup Goals

Start by defining the purpose of your meetup. It could be:

  • An introductory session for beginners
  • A technical discussion for developers or investors
  • A community-building session with casual networking
  • A themed event (e.g., "Women in Ethical Crypto")

Clear goals will help shape the structure, content, and promotion of the event.

2. Choose a Venue

Select a comfortable and accessible location such as a coworking space, community center, cafe, or library meeting room. Ensure it has basic amenities like Wi-Fi, seating, and audio/visual equipment if needed. For small gatherings, even a home or park can work.

3. Prepare Your Content

Create a simple agenda. This may include:

  • Welcome and introduction to Sidra Coin
  • Presentation or video on ethical finance and blockchain
  • Live wallet demo or how to earn/use Sidra Coin
  • Q&A session or open discussion
  • Networking time

Bring printed materials, slides, or handouts to guide the discussion. Keep it beginner-friendly, especially for first-time attendees.

4. Promote the Meetup

Use local and online channels to spread the word:

  • Post on social media and crypto forums
  • Share the event in WhatsApp, Telegram, and Discord groups
  • Announce it on community boards or university networks
  • Create a simple RSVP form using Google Forms or Eventbrite

Include the date, time, venue, agenda, and contact info. Encourage attendees to invite friends.

5. Engage Participants and Follow Up

During the meetup, make everyone feel welcome and involved. Encourage introductions, group conversations, and photo sharing. After the event, send a thank-you message, share photos, and invite participants to join online Sidra Coin channels for continued engagement.
